A mobile terminal including a case having electronic components loaded therein and having a perforated window formed on a front side; a touchscreen coupled with the case and having a front side exposed via the perforated window, the touchscreen being configured to output an image and to receive an input touch signal; a window layer coupled with the front side of the touchscreen, the window layer including a light transmitting part situated in front of an image output and touch input area of the touchscreen and an opaque window bezel disposed only on top and bottom sides of the light-transmittive part; and an elastic part within an inner surface of the case on both sides of the perforated window. Further, right and left end portions of the front side of the touchscreen contact the elastic part.

A mobile terminal, comprising: a case having electronic components loaded therein and having a perforated window formed on a front side;a touchscreen coupled with the case and having a front side exposed via the perforated window, the touchscreen being configured to output an image and to receive an input touch signal;a window layer coupled with the front side of the touchscreen, the window layer including a light transmitting part situated in front of an image output and touch input area of the touchscreen and an opaque window bezel disposed only on top and bottom sides of the light-transmittive part; andan elastic part within an inner surface of the case on both sides of the perforated window,wherein right and left end portions of the front side of the touchscreen contact the elastic part. 2. The mobile terminal of claim 1, wherein the touchscreen includes a Liquid Crystal Display (LCD) panel including a color filter, liquid crystals and thin film transistors, and also includes a transparent electrode pattern for receiving a touch input. 3. The mobile terminal of claim 1, wherein the elastic part is formed in one body of the case by silicon double injection. 4. The mobile terminal of claim 1, wherein the window layer includes an extending part extending in top or bottom directions to surpass the touchscreen, and wherein the window bezel covers the extending part of the window layer. 5. The mobile terminal of claim 1, wherein the window layer is equal to the perforated window in size, and wherein the window layer is inserted in the perforated window and situated in a same plane of the case. 6. The mobile terminal of claim 5, further comprising: a waterproof loop on a sidewall of the perforated window contacted with the window layer. 7. The mobile terminal of claim 1, further comprising: a backlight unit coupled with a rear side of the touchscreen; anda screen holder configured to cover lateral sides of the backlight unit and the touchscreen. 8. The mobile terminal of claim 1, wherein the window layer and the touchscreen are coupled with each other using a transparent adhesive agent. 9. The mobile terminal of claim 1, further comprising: a frame having the touchscreen loaded therein to enable the touchscreen to adhere close to the perforated window of the case by being locked with the case. 10. The mobile terminal of claim 9, wherein a lateral recess configured to have an end portion of the frame fitted therein is formed on each of both sides of an inner surface of the case, and wherein the frame is fitted into the lateral recess so as to be locked with the case. 11. The mobile terminal of claim 9, wherein the lateral recess comprises an elastic member. 12. A mobile terminal, comprising: a case having electronic components loaded therein and having a perforated window formed on a front side;a touchscreen inserted in the perforated window and having a front side exposed via the perforated window, the touchscreen being configured to output an image and to receive an input touch signal;a window layer inserted in the perforated window by being coupled with the front side of the touchscreen, the window layer including a light transmitting part situated in front of an image output and touch input area of the touchscreen, and a window bezel covering a circumference of the light-transmittive part and including an opaque material; anda screen holder coupled with a circumference of the touchscreen and having an outer holder part extending outward to surpass the circumference of the touchscreen,wherein a top side of the outer holder part contacts an inner surface of the case on both sides of the perforated window. 13. The mobile terminal of claim 12, further comprising: an elastic part formed on the inner surface of the case on both sides of the perforated window contacted with the top side of the outer holder part. 14. The mobile terminal of claim 13, wherein the elastic part is formed in one body of the case by silicon double injection. 15. The mobile terminal of claim 12, wherein the touchscreen comprises a touch panel on a front side of the touchscreen and an LCD panel on a rear side of the touchscreen, and wherein the touch panel and the LCD panel are coupled in one body with each other via a transparent adhesive agent. 16. The mobile terminal of claim 15, wherein the touch panel comprises a data pattern formed of an opaque material, and wherein the window bezel on a right and left side corresponds to a width of a part of the touch panel having the data pattern formed thereon. 17. The mobile terminal of claim 12, wherein the touchscreen comprises an LCD panel including a color filter, liquid crystals and thin film transistors and also includes a transparent electrode pattern for receiving a touch input. 18. The mobile terminal of claim 12, further comprising: a backlight unit coupled with a rear side of the touchscreen,wherein the screen holder is coupled with a circumference of the backlight unit and a circumference of the touchscreen. 19. The mobile terminal of claim 12, wherein the touchscreen and the window layer are coupled with each other using a transparent adhesive agent. 20. The mobile terminal of claim 12, further comprising: a frame configured to support a rear side of the touchscreen to enable the touchscreen to adhere close to the perforated window of the case.
